About 401 55th Terrace Dr

Charming Home with Great Potential – Ideal for First-Time Buyers or Investors! Come see this inviting home nestled on a spacious corner lot! Perfect for first-time home buyers or a fantastic investment opportunity, this property offers great potential in a convenient location. Enjoy a cozy living room featuring a rock-surround fireplace, an eat-in kitchen with a freestanding electric stove and stainless steel dishwasher, and a separate laundry room complete with upper cabinets for added storage. Relax on the covered front porch and take advantage of being just minutes from local restaurants, schools, churches, and with easy access to the interstate. Don’t miss your chance to make this home your own! No disclosure, seller has never lived in home.

Living in North Little Rock, AR

Transportation in North Little Rock includes a network of roads and highways that connect residents to nearby cities and amenities. Public transit options are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The city is also focused on improving walkability and bikeability, with trails and paths that encourage outdoor activities and sustainable transport.

The community is served by a robust educational system, including several public and private schools that cater to a range of educational needs. Healthcare services are comprehensive, with facilities offering a variety of medical care options. The city also features a network of public libraries and a selection of retail and dining options that showcase local flavors and crafts.

North Little Rock is celebrated for its vibrant community spirit and scenic riverfront views. The city prides itself on its rich history and cultural offerings, including local theaters and art galleries. Annual events and festivals reflect the community's engagement and add to the city's lively atmosphere.

North Little Rock's housing market is diverse, offering a range of options from charming single-family homes to modern apartments and cozy townhouses. The architectural styles vary, with a mix of traditional and contemporary designs that cater to different tastes. The area has seen a steady growth in housing developments, with a significant number of properties dating back to the late 20th century.

In June 2025 more than 7 listings in North Little Rock, AR were sold above the asking price. During the same period more than 24 listings were sold at asking price, while more than 40 were sold below. In June 2025 in North Little Rock, AR there were 10.3% more homes for sale than in May. In June 2025 median list price was $221,835 and the average listing age was 36 days.
